Dolphin seen near St Mark’s Square inspires Venetian rescue effort
Safety of apparently fearless bottlenose Mimmo in doubt as acrobatic creature attracts admirers and selfie tours Activists in Venice are campaigning to save a dolphin spotted in the lagoon over fears growing tourist interest could put its life at risk.
